Earlier I removed the boot carpet to find the pass key located on the bluetooth unit.

Thinking back, further along that same back wall, right of centre, half way up was a cable and connector heading in to the car.

Would this be the fabled CD changer connection (as I have that unit in the centre console)?

Sent from my GT-I9300 using Tapatalk 4
 
You'd need to find two connectors, one for the iBus and one for the audio. Depending upon the age and whether you have DSP it's possible that one will be a co-axial cable (although I've only ever seen a normal wire connection)

The cables normally come out of the main wiring bundle close to the centre.
